How they compare
San Marino currently reports 7.59 years against 7.55 years in Romania, a difference of 0.04 years.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2008 it was San Marino ahead.
Romania ranks 173rd and San Marino ranks 171st of 200 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Romania averaged higher in 2 and San Marino in 1.
